Dear Minister
There have been claims on the Professional Pilots Rumour Network that Airservices Australia will be closing down most, if not all, of the separate Flightwatch VHF outlets and transferring the responsibility to air traffic control.
This is not the US National Airspace System. Under the NAS system there is a separate Flight Service organisation which provides a Flightwatch on separate frequencies.
Can you advise if Airservices has made this decision and where has the consultation taken place? I am a customer of Airservices Australia and I keep my ear to the ground all the time in relation to airspace changes. I do not believe that I have been adequately consulted in relation to this change – if it is indeed happening.
I will look forward to your advice.
